Study of GalaFLEX LITE™ Scaffold in Treatment of Capsular Contracture After Breast Implant Augmentation

About this trial

Prospective, randomized, controlled study to assess the safety and effectiveness of GalaFLEX LITE™ Scaffold in revision surgery for reduction of capsular contracture recurrence and/or malposition in implant-based breast augmentation patients versus patients undergoing conventional revision surgery with no supportive matrix or acellular dermal matrix (ADM). Subjects will be randomized 2:1 to receive either GalaFLEX LITE™ Scaffold or standard care (no ADM or matrix placement). This study is designed using an adaptive approach. The number of the treated breasts will range between 250 and 530.

Eligibility criteria

Qualifiers

Genetically female ≥22 and ≤70 years of age;

Breast augmentation subject with capsular contracture (Baker grade III or IV);

Desires a new silicone implant with no more than a ± 150cc volume change in implant size;

Planned revision approach via inframammary fold (IMF) incision;

Disqualifiers

BMI <18 or >35

Existing and/or replacement implant size > 800 cc

Has an extra-capsular silicone breast implant rupture where silicone gel has leaked outside of the capsule) in breast(s) intended for treatment

Has prior use of a matrix (synthetic or biologic) in the breast(s) intended for treatment
